Loop-mediated isothermal amplification: Beyond microbial identification
AbstractLoop-mediated isothermal amplification (LAMP) assay was introduced in the year 2000 by Notomi, as a highly sensitive, specific, and cost-effective technique for microbial identification. LAMP, a simple DNA amplification technique, with its field-amenable nature has been used to detect a variety of pathogens including viruses, fungi, bacteria ...
